Minimum System Requirements

CPU
Intel Core i5-2300 | AMD FX-6350
GPU
NVIDIA GeForce GTX 650 Ti, 2 GB | AMD Radeon R7 360, 2 GB
RAM
8 GB

To enjoy Tape Over: Night Shift smoothly, an entry-level GPU like the GTX 1650 or RX 6500 XT is recommended. These graphics cards should handle the game's VHS-inspired visuals quite well, allowing for decent performance at 1080p with medium settings. The game isn't particularly demanding, making it accessible for players with budget-friendly setups.

For those using slightly more powerful hardware, such as a GTX 1660 Super or RX 6600, you can expect to crank up the settings to high and achieve stable frame rates at 1080p. If you're equipped with a more robust GPU like the RTX 3060 or RX 6700 XT, you could comfortably explore higher resolutions like 1440p while maintaining smooth performance. Overall, the game's low hardware requirements make it a great choice for casual gamers looking to experience its unique atmosphere without needing a high-end rig.
